“…The most popular approach for protecting Al and its alloys in the air battery system is to combine organic and inorganic corrosion inhibitors and take advantage of their “synergy”. , This synergy is usually achieved by coupling organic inhibitors with inorganic inhibitors such as cerium chloride, potassium stannate, and sodium stannate as they can inhibit the self-corrosion of Al anodes without any loss of activity. However, this method is more complicated and less eco-friendly than using only green organic corrosion inhibitors.…”
